[quote name='aShufflinZombie']Does anyone here own a GTX 560? When I built my computer, I put a GTX 650 in there because of a tight budget. The MicroCenter near me has an evga 560 (open box) for $73.96. Is that a good deal?[/QUOTE]


http://www.anandtech.com/bench/Product/543?vs=681

That strikes me as good price/performance. That said, if you don't feel the need to upgrade right now, waiting is always an option. One criticism of buying a GTX 5x0 card right now is that the 1-1.25 GB of RAM will likely limit the longevity of the card going forward (that said, the main thing atm that punishes 1GB cards is Skyrim* mods). However, given the price, that seems forgivable.

Barring nice one-off prices that that, I would recommend anything short of a 2GB GTX 650 Boost atm (recently seen for $130), which is only a bit behind a GTX 660 ($170-180 atm). A GTX is equivalent/better than a GTX 570 (in games, not compute), but with 2GB.

*My 896MB GTX 260 hit the RAM limit with unmodded Skyrim, 1680x1050 ran decently (45+ fps) but 1920x1200 hit the RAM limit and pulled ~26 FPS. No MSAA.
